Short Term Capital Gains on Equity Shares

is rebate of Rs.12500 allowed on short term capital gains arised from equity shares..

Yes Sir. Rebate U/s 87A of the Income Tax Act 1961 is allowed incase of STCG on Sale of Equity Shares subjected to STT, provided your Total Income is within Rs. 5,00,000/- . However note that you will not be able to claim Rebate U/s 87A incase of Long Term Capital Gain on Sale of Equity Shares subjected to STT.
